I've used a handful of more expensive rose water facial sprays that you'd surely recognize, but this find is my favorite. It contains ingredients like rose flower water, rose oil, witch hazel, and glycerin, and works for sensitive skin. My one complaint is that the spray contains artificial fragrance to enhance its scent, which seems unnecessary considering the abundant floral ingredients.

You can find it on Trader Joe's shelves for just under $4.
